
Why Healthcare Staffing Agencies in USA Matter
Healthcare Staffing Agencies in USA help hospitals, clinics, laboratories, and healthcare organizations find qualified professionals faster. As healthcare needs continue to change, employers need reliable talent with the right skills, experience, and qualifications. Specialized staffing agencies can simplify recruitment, improve candidate matching, and help organizations build stronger healthcare teams.
However, finding experienced healthcare professionals can be challenging. Employers often compete for nurses, medical professionals, laboratory specialists, healthcare administrators, and technical talent. Therefore, healthcare staffing solutions play an important role in helping organizations identify qualified candidates and fill critical positions.
Professional staffing agencies can manage sourcing, screening, interviews, and onboarding. Moreover, specialized recruiters understand the unique requirements of healthcare hiring and can help employers build stronger teams.

How to Evaluate Healthcare Staffing Agencies in USA
Choosing the right recruitment partner requires careful evaluation. Employers should consider the agency’s experience, reputation, recruitment process, and ability to provide qualified candidates.
Review Industry Experience
Choose an agency that understands healthcare recruitment and the specific positions you need to fill.
Evaluate Candidate Quality
Ask how candidates are screened and whether qualifications are verified before candidates are presented.
Consider Hiring Flexibility
Look for agencies that can provide permanent, temporary, and contract staffing options.
Check Client and Candidate Reviews
Reviews can provide insight into communication, recruitment quality, responsiveness, and overall service experience.
Review Workforce Support
Additional services such as workforce management, payroll, HR, and recruitment planning can provide greater long-term value.
